A spoken word rendition of my poem about noise. Save Me Daytime’s Noisy Trappings by Jolie Blond (that’s me) 05/11/04 This I love with all my heart: the quietude of midnight’s start, and salient mercies of that kind when noisy days begin unwind into the slumbers of the mind, and rhythmic softness I can find from evenings’ whispered self design. And this I hate with sonorous rage: the clangorous noise that fill the days with blunderbuss and yak yak yakking, metallic din and all that nascent racket with engine roars and diesels clacking, with TV’s ceaseless soundtracks’ clapping— oh, save me daytime’s noisy trappings.
